On Wed, Sep 04, 2019 at 12:50:21PM +0100, Peter Maydell wrote:
> Hi; I've been seeing intermittently on the BSDs this assertion
> running test-aio-multithread as part of 'make check':
>
> MALLOC_PERTURB_=${MALLOC_PERTURB_:-$(( ${RANDOM:-0} % 255 + 1))}
> tests/test-aio-multithread -m=quick -k --tap < /dev/null |
> ./scripts/tap-drive
> r.pl --test-name="test-aio-multithread"
> PASS 1 test-aio-multithread /aio/multi/lifecycle
> PASS 2 test-aio-multithread /aio/multi/schedule
> ERROR - too few tests run (expected 5, got 2)
> Assertion failed: (!qemu_lockcnt_count(&ctx->list_lock)), function
> aio_ctx_finalize, file /home/qemu/qemu-test.kaRA0o/src/util/async.c,
> line 283.
> Abort trap (core dumped)
> gmake: *** [/home/qemu/qemu-test.kaRA0o/src/tests/Makefile.include:905:
> check-unit] Error 1
>
> Anybody got any ideas?
>
> (this is with the tests/vm setups; I've seen this on FreeBSD
> and NetBSD.)
Last week I triaged a ppc64le test-aio-multithread test_multi_fair_mutex
failure (race condition but reproduces after a few minutes) and sent it
on to Paolo.
